Nature Guide to the Rose City

Learn what’s buzzing in your backyard and blooming on area trails with this one-of-a-kind guide to Portland-area plants and animals. It’s a fresh, funny take on the city’s species, with inspiration on where to go, what to grow, and how to get more enjoyment out of the nature right outside your door.

Inside you'll find:

  • When and where to go to see more than 360 plants and animals

  • Local natural history, ecology, stories, and fun facts

  • Stunning full-color photos of every species

  • 10 “treasure hunts,” from Powell Butte to Fernhill Wetlands

  • Dozens of gardening and hiking tips
